About Moorehead Dentistry

Moorehead Dentistry is a privately owned practice with three locations in the Cincinnati area, built on a genuine commitment to people—our patients and our team. We show up each day with joy, compassion, integrity, and a shared pursuit of excellence in everything we do.

We’re especially proud of our niche: caring for patients who have had negative or anxiety-provoking dental experiences in the past. Our team is intentional about creating a calm, respectful, and reassuring environment where patients feel heard, included, and confident in their care decisions.

Responsibilities

Comfort and build rapport with patientsConduct thorough dental cleanings and examinations, ensuring optimal oral health for patientsEducate patients on proper oral hygiene techniques and the importance of regular dental check-upsPerform periodontal assessments and charting, documenting findings accurately in patient recordsAssist in the education of individualized treatment plans based on patient needs and preferencesMaintain infection control protocols in accordance with industry standards and regulationsCollaborate with the dentist and other team members to provide comprehensive patient careStay current with advancements in dental hygiene practicesEnsure compliance with HIPAA regulations regarding patient confidentiality and documentation reviewQualifications

Current Registered Dental Hygienist (RDH) licenseCommitment to compliance (OSHA, CDC, HIPAA)Experience with dental software (Open Dental preferred)Desire for continuous learning and professional growthCommitment to a five-star patient experienceDetails

This is an hourly non-exempt position offering an extremely competitive wage + SIGNING BONUS, aligned with skills and experience. We provide WEEKLY BONUS incentives, COMMISSION opportunities, and meaningful ways to serve our community together as a team. This position ideally is 4 days per week but could be 3 days for the right candidate. Hours for this role are Monday 7:30 a.m. to 4:15 p.m and Tuesday - Thursday 7:30 a.m. to 5:15 p.m. New graduates and experienced hygienists are encouraged to apply.
